What are roll up metal garage doors?

Roll-up metal garage doors are constructed from interlocking metal slats that coil around a drum above the garage opening. They are known for their durability and space-saving design, making them a practical choice for many applications in Arlington, including residential garages where security is a priority.

What are overhead garage doors?

Overhead garage doors are the most common type, consisting of panels that lift vertically and then move horizontally along tracks. They operate using a system of springs and an opener mechanism. These doors offer convenience and security for most residential applications in Arlington.

What's involved in installing a side mount garage door opener?

Installing a side mount garage door opener involves attaching the motor unit to the wall next to the garage door. This type of opener is ideal for garages with low headroom or obstructions on the ceiling. Pros will ensure secure mounting and proper connection to the door mechanism.

What is a universal garage door opener?

A universal garage door opener is designed to work with a wide variety of garage door brands and models. This makes it a convenient option if you've lost your original remote or need to replace an old one. Pros can help you find and program a universal opener that's compatible with your system.

What are the steps for garage door opener installation?

Garage door opener installation involves mounting the motor unit, connecting it to the power source, and attaching the opener arm to the door. Safety sensors must also be installed and aligned. Pros ensure all connections are secure and the opener functions correctly and safely.
